Address 0 PPC

PDvr3LdLyJEXei6baHgxbrvGyrpxSqnNp6

Confirmed

Total Received65.40617 PPC
Total Sent65.40617 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PDvr3LdLyJEXei6baHgxbrvGyrpxSqnNp665.40617 PPC
Fee: 0.01 PPC
620437 Confirmations65.39617 PPC
PDvr3LdLyJEXei6baHgxbrvGyrpxSqnNp665.40617 PPC
PVK5oFMA1J6gPjgMBqb8jPBCE2HDwRLwHG0.525274 PPC
Fee: 0.01 PPC
620454 Confirmations65.931444 PPC